Subject: Memtrace cut-over complete

Team,

Cut-over to Memtrace v2 for GPU memory profiling finished last night. Old v1 agents are disabled; any tickets referencing v1 dashboards should be closed as resolved-by-migration. Sampling overhead is now under 2% and allocation traces include kernel names. Known gap: profiles older than 30 days were not migrated. Point customers at the v2 docs for setup questions. For reference when troubleshooting, the agent now runs with the following configuration.

settings of bagaf-bawip:
[aldax]
port = 5000
region = south-4
host = aldax.brasklabs.corp
team = brivan
timeout_ms = 2000
retries = 2

Team,

This Thursday we run the quarterly disaster-recovery drill for the Formulary service. Scenario: the sandbox pool that isolates user-supplied formulas fails in the Veldhaven region, and we fail over to the cold standby. On-call should verify that untrusted formula execution never escapes the replacement sandbox during cutover — check the interpreter flags before routing traffic. To unlock the standby cluster's orchestration console during the drill, use the recovery passphrase below.

strongbox words: druvan-lamys-eliius-jorax-istox-soreth-ulays-gilix-ralix-oliiel-norwyn-casvan-praius

## Step 4: Configure wiki roles

Quick one for the sync: the Lorepad wiki now enforces role-based access, so the deploy job needs to run as the `publisher` role or page updates will silently no-op (ask how we learned that). Map roles in `roles.toml` first — editors get draft spaces, publishers get everything under /releases. Then wire up the deploy job's env file so it can authenticate to the Lorepad API; the credential it uses goes on the line right after this step.

vault entry, fadup-tagag: RELAY_SECRET8=2fd92179

Welcome to the team. ParityScope is our hotel rate-parity checker: it polls published room rates across channels and flags mismatches for the revenue desk. Each environment (dev, staging, prod) has its own service account; never reuse one across environments. Accounts are provisioned by the platform group and rotate quarterly — the scheduler handles rotation, but local tooling needs a manual update. For local development you only need the staging account, which talks to the internal RateHub service. Its current key follows below.

app token of kagap-yajop = qvz23-Mve4LTlnEhGaNdnuR8j58LD